In the UK, the demand for professionals with a Professional Certificate in Mobile Phone Surveillance Software Detection is on the rise.
With increasing concerns about mobile malware, privacy invasion, and the need for data forensics expertise, various roles are gaining traction in the industry.
Let's take a closer look at these roles, represented in a 3D pie chart: 1. Mobile Malware Analyst: With a 35% share of the market, Mobile Malware Analysts play a crucial role in identifying and mitigating mobile malware threats.
They analyze malicious software, develop countermeasures, and create security policies to protect mobile devices. 2. Surveillance Software Tester: Accounting for 25% of the demand, Surveillance Software Testers verify and validate the functionality and security of surveillance software applications.
Their work ensures that these tools meet the required standards and do not pose privacy risks. 3. Privacy Invasion Investigator: With a 20% share, Privacy Invasion Investigators focus on identifying and addressing unauthorized access to mobile devices and communications.
They work with law enforcement agencies and organizations to investigate potential violations of privacy and develop strategies to prevent future breaches. 4. Data Forensics Expert: Representing 15% of the market, Data Forensics Experts specialize in retrieving and analyzing data from mobile devices to support legal investigations or internal audits.
They help organizations uncover digital evidence, maintain data integrity, and ensure compliance with regulations.
Overall, the Professional Certificate in Mobile Phone Surveillance Software Detection opens up a variety of exciting career paths in the UK's growing mobile security and surveillance industries.
